4 Tips for Saving Energy in Hampton Bays This Summer 

Spring is wonderful for a couple reasons: flowers are blossoming, you can open windows for crisp air and your power bill is often at its lowest. That’s because you’re not using your furnace or cooling. 

But as mercury begins to increase, so do your energy charges. Here are a few tips for saving energy in Fort Lauderdale and keeping payments less expensive. 

1. Book Annual AC Maintenance 

Giving your cooling system a seasonal maintenance appointment can help it work more efficiently and reduce costs. Replacing your air filter will help keep power expenses less expensive. 

If your cooling equipment has seen better days, spring is an excellent time to update it. The energy-saving options in updated air conditioning systems is a huge advantage for keeping your power expenses down. 

2. Turn to Your Thermostat 

There’s a simple way you can save up to 10% on home comfort charges. Just turn your thermostat back 7–10 degrees for 8 hours a day. 

Learning how to efficiently work your thermostat is the smartest way to lower energy costs in the summer. 

  • Set your thermostat as high as comfortably possible when you’re in the house. Consider it this way, the lower the difference between outside temperatures and inside temperatures, the less expensive your home comfort cost will be. 
  • When you’re not at home, set the thermostat to a lot higher temperature or switch it off. You shouldn’t have to cool an empty residence. 

3. Take Advantage of Other Methods to Cool Your Home

You can take advantage of a few other methods to help keep your house comfortable: 

  • Use a ceiling fan—By starting a ceiling fan, you can raise your thermostat setting an average of 4 degrees with no loss in comfort. Have your fan turn counterclockwise during the summer, which forces cool air upward. This distributes cool air more equally when you’re in the room. 
  • Keep blinds drawn—Sunlight quickly changes into heat as it moves through windows. Keep your residence comfortable by shutting blinds and curtains when you’re not sitting in sunny rooms. 

4. Think About Getting a Smart Thermostat

You’re out of the house and suddenly realize you forgot to turn up the thermostat. Then you stew about it the whole day! 

Smart thermostats learn your habits and correct the temp when you’re not around to help you save money. You can also adjust the temp from anywhere with your phone.
